Elevate Your Style: Versatile Outfits To Pair With A Navy Blue Blazer

what to wear with a navy blue blazer

A navy blue blazer is a versatile and timeless piece that can elevate any wardrobe. When considering what to wear with it, the options are nearly endless. For a classic look, pairing it with a crisp white shirt and tailored trousers creates a polished ensemble perfect for the office or formal events. To add a touch of sophistication, a silk tie in a complementary color like burgundy or forest green can complete the outfit. For a more casual approach, the blazer can be matched with a simple t-shirt and dark jeans, offering a smart-casual vibe suitable for dinners or social gatherings. Accessories such as a leather belt and loafers can tie the look together seamlessly.

Pairing with Denim: Explore various denim styles, from classic blue jeans to trendy distressed or colored denim options

For a classic and timeless look, pair your navy blue blazer with a pair of dark wash blue jeans. This combination is versatile and can be dressed up or down depending on the occasion. To elevate the outfit, opt for a slim or straight-leg cut and ensure the jeans are well-fitted. For a more casual vibe, you can also experiment with lighter washes or subtle distressing.

If you're looking to make a fashion statement, consider pairing your blazer with colored denim. A pair of burgundy or forest green jeans can add a pop of color to your outfit while still maintaining a sophisticated appearance. When wearing colored denim, it's best to keep the rest of your outfit neutral to let the jeans stand out.

Distressed denim is another trendy option that can add an edgy touch to your blazer ensemble. Look for jeans with strategic rips or tears, but avoid anything too excessive or revealing. Distressed jeans pair well with a more relaxed blazer style, such as one with a softer shoulder or a slightly looser fit.

For a more polished look, you can also experiment with denim trousers or a denim skirt. A pair of tailored denim trousers can provide a chic alternative to traditional jeans, while a denim skirt can offer a feminine twist. When wearing denim trousers or a skirt, it's best to choose a darker wash to maintain a more formal appearance.

Remember, the key to successfully pairing denim with a navy blue blazer is to find the right balance between casual and formal. By selecting the appropriate denim style and ensuring a good fit, you can create a look that is both stylish and appropriate for a variety of occasions.

Dress Shirt Combinations: Discover the best dress shirt colors and patterns to complement your navy blue blazer for different occasions

For a classic and versatile look, pairing a navy blue blazer with a crisp white dress shirt is always a safe bet. This combination works well for both formal and semi-formal occasions, offering a clean and polished appearance. To add a touch of personality, consider a white shirt with subtle patterns, such as small checks or stripes, which can provide visual interest without overwhelming the outfit.

If you're looking to make a bolder statement, a light blue or pale pink dress shirt can complement the navy blazer beautifully. These softer hues create a gentle contrast that is both eye-catching and appropriate for business casual events or social gatherings. For a more creative approach, opt for a patterned dress shirt, such as a floral or paisley print, which can add a unique flair to your ensemble.

When choosing a dress shirt to pair with a navy blue blazer, it's essential to consider the occasion and the overall look you want to achieve. For formal events, stick to solid colors or subtle patterns, while for more casual settings, you can experiment with bolder prints and colors. Additionally, pay attention to the fit and quality of the shirt, as a well-tailored, high-quality garment will elevate the entire outfit.

In terms of styling, make sure to tuck the dress shirt into tailored trousers and complete the look with polished dress shoes. For a more relaxed vibe, you can leave the shirt untucked and pair it with loafers or sneakers. Remember, the key to a successful outfit is balance, so choose a dress shirt that complements the navy blazer without overpowering it.

By following these guidelines, you can create a variety of stylish and appropriate outfits for different occasions, all centered around the versatile navy blue blazer. Whether you opt for a classic white shirt or a more adventurous patterned option, the right dress shirt can make all the difference in elevating your look.

Trousers and Chinos: Find out which trousers and chinos work best with a navy blazer, considering color, fit, and fabric

For a classic and versatile look, pairing a navy blazer with the right trousers or chinos is essential. The key is to consider color, fit, and fabric to create a cohesive and stylish outfit.

When it comes to color, the safest option is to stick with neutral tones such as gray, beige, or khaki. These colors complement the navy blazer without competing for attention. However, if you're feeling adventurous, you can opt for bolder colors like burgundy or forest green, which can add a pop of color to your outfit.

Fit is crucial when selecting trousers or chinos to wear with a navy blazer. A slim or tailored fit is ideal, as it creates a sleek and polished look. Avoid baggy or loose-fitting trousers, as they can make your outfit appear sloppy and unprofessional.

Fabric choice is also important. For a more formal look, opt for wool or wool-blend trousers. For a casual or business-casual look, chinos made from cotton or a cotton-blend are a great option. Avoid synthetic fabrics, as they can look cheap and detract from the overall quality of your outfit.

In conclusion, when pairing trousers or chinos with a navy blazer, consider color, fit, and fabric to create a stylish and cohesive look. Stick with neutral colors for a classic look, or opt for bolder colors to add a pop of personality. Choose a slim or tailored fit for a polished appearance, and select high-quality fabrics like wool or cotton for the best results.

Accessories and Footwear: Learn about the ideal accessories and footwear choices to complete your navy blazer outfit, enhancing your overall look

To elevate your navy blazer ensemble, the right accessories and footwear are crucial. A well-chosen belt can define your waist and add a touch of sophistication. Opt for a leather belt in a color that complements your shoes, such as brown or black. For a more polished look, a watch with a leather strap or a sleek metal band can add a refined touch to your wrist.

When it comes to footwear, the options are plentiful. For a classic and versatile look, a pair of leather loafers or oxfords in brown or black will never go out of style. These shoes can be dressed up or down, making them a practical choice for various occasions. If you're looking to make a statement, a pair of suede or velvet loafers in a rich burgundy or forest green can add a pop of color and texture to your outfit.

For a more casual yet stylish vibe, a pair of white leather sneakers can provide a modern and youthful twist to your navy blazer look. This combination is perfect for a smart-casual event or a day out in the city. Remember, the key is to choose footwear that not only complements your blazer but also reflects your personal style and the occasion.

In terms of socks, opt for a pair that matches the color of your shoes or blazer for a cohesive look. If you're feeling adventurous, a pair of patterned socks can add a subtle touch of personality to your outfit. Just be sure to keep the rest of your accessories minimal to avoid overwhelming your look.

Lastly, don't forget about the power of a good bag. A leather tote or a structured briefcase can complete your navy blazer outfit, providing both functionality and style. Choose a bag that complements the formality of your outfit and the occasion, and you'll be ready to take on the day in style.

Seasonal Adaptations: Get tips on how to adapt your navy blazer outfit for different seasons, incorporating seasonal colors and fabrics

To adapt your navy blazer outfit for different seasons, it's essential to consider the fabric and color palette that aligns with each time of year. For spring, opt for lighter fabrics such as linen or cotton blends to keep you cool as the weather warms up. Pair your navy blazer with pastel-colored shirts or blouses to add a touch of softness to your ensemble. You can also incorporate floral patterns or accessories to embrace the season's theme.

In summer, the key is to stay cool while maintaining a polished look. Choose breathable fabrics like seersucker or lightweight wool for your navy blazer. Pair it with a crisp white shirt and light-colored trousers or shorts for a classic summer outfit. To add a pop of color, consider incorporating bright hues like coral, turquoise, or yellow through accessories such as ties, pocket squares, or belts.

As fall approaches, it's time to transition to warmer fabrics and richer colors. Opt for a navy blazer made from tweed or a wool blend to provide insulation against the cooler temperatures. Pair it with a flannel shirt or a sweater in autumnal shades like rust, mustard, or forest green. You can also add a scarf in a complementary color to keep you cozy and stylish.

For winter, layering is crucial to staying warm while maintaining a sophisticated look. Choose a navy blazer with a heavier fabric like wool or cashmere. Pair it with a turtleneck sweater or a thermal shirt for added warmth. To incorporate seasonal colors, consider adding accessories in deep jewel tones like burgundy, emerald green, or navy blue. A woolen overcoat in a neutral color like gray or camel will complete your winter ensemble.

Remember, the key to successful seasonal adaptations is to balance comfort with style. By choosing the right fabrics and colors for each season, you can create a versatile navy blazer outfit that will keep you looking sharp and feeling comfortable all year round.
